Seeking Help? The SAMHSA National Helpline Offers Support

The SAMHSA National Helpline is a free service available around the clock to individuals and families experiencing with mental health or substance use issues. This valuable resource connects users with trained staff who can offer support, referrals to local treatment options, and details about available resources.

Should you are experiencing a mental health crisis, the SAMHSA National Helpline can provide immediate help.
